Is the patch really there?A: Yes, the patch is there; plenty of people have downloaded it with no difficulty. There are also a number of people who've had trouble with the download, though, so you're not alone. The two most common sources of problems downloading the patch seem to be overeager anti-virus software and browsers that are trying to protect you from downloads, page redirects, etc., "for your own good." Both anti-virus software and protective browsers can be very useful, but they do get in the way when you're intentionally changing existing files on your computer, such as when patching a game.So the first thing you should do is turn off your anti-virus until you've finished patching. Do remember to turn it back on again when you're done!If you're using Internet Explorer or Firefox, try a different browser for this download; a lot of people have reported good success with Opera and Google Chrome.If you're not using IE, check your browser's settings. Firefox has so many add-ons that it's very easy for one of them to "helpfully" block the very content that you're trying to download.Some people who have trouble with the main site have no problem using a mirror. And for all the linux/freebsd/whathever command line geeks: Try using wget
Code:
wget -c --tries=100 --timeout=30 http://cdn.sciagnij.pl/bi.sciagnij.pl/0/4/TWEE_Upgrade.exe
This command retries 100 times if the connection is closed, with a timeout of 30 seconds. If the connection is closed 100 times (i doubt so), then rerun the command and it will continue downloading .... Don't reduce the timeout, though, it will overload the server.
